Log:
Update information about using VirtualBox.
atapicam is no longer required and some devices need passthrough.

+ <para>Access to the host DVD/CD drives from guests is achieved
+ through the sharing of the physical drives. In GUI this is
+ set up from the Storage window in the Settings of the virtual
+ machine. Create an empty IDE CD/DVD device first.
+ Then choose the Host Drive from the popup menu for the virtual
+ CD/DVD drive selection. A checkbox labeled
+ <literal>Passthrough</literal> check box will appear.
+ This allows the virtual machine to use the hardware directly.
+ For example, audio CDs or the burner only function if
+ this option is selected.</para>
